Compared to older windows, energy-efficient replacement windows can keep warm air in and cold air out. They also reduce the amount sunlight that gets into your home. This can damage furniture and cause fade to fabric. This can drastically reduce your energy bills and make your home more comfortable at a lower cost.

The older windows have a double glazing near me or triple pane of clear glass. This means that they let in UV radiation. This can cause the furniture in your home to lose their appeal and fade as time passes. Newer replacement windows have low-e coatings that block UV rays, and help keep your home cool and energy efficient.

The frames of your windows may also affect their energy efficiency. Aluminum frames are able to move cold and hot air easily, while wood frames can rot and be affected by mold or mildew. Modern replacement windows are made of vinyl frames that are a better insulator than wood and aluminum. They are also a lot easier to clean and don't suffer from the same issues like wood, such as swelling or rot.

When you get new windows you can modify them to be more energy efficient by including a layer of argon or krypton gas between the panes of glass. This can add insulation to the window, which can reduce your heating and cooling costs by as much as 25 percent.

Security is a different aspect to consider before choosing a window. It is crucial to put in place security measures since many burglars gain entry to homes through windows that are not locked or doors. One of the most effective methods to achieve this is by replacing windows with multi-point locks. This lock system screws the door into the frame and locks it at various points, making it more difficult to get into.

The cost of replacing windows is influenced by a number factors, including the type and size of the frame and window as well as the material and size, the company that installs them and the location. A single purchase of windows can lower the cost, as does choosing an installer who offers discounts on large orders and labor costs that are based upon the number of windows to be installed.
